The holiday season is a perfect time to gather with friends and family and what better way to do that than with a little friendly competition? Enter the Christmas Olympics—where holiday spirit meets playful rivalry, and everyone’s a winner!
1. 1. Reindeer Ring Toss
Craft reindeer antlers from cardboard and have players toss rings onto them. Trust me, it’s harder than it looks, and it’s always a hit at my holiday parties.
2. 2. Jingle Bell Shake
Attach jingle bells to a box around your waist and shake them out within a set time. It’s a hilarious workout that always gets us moving!
3. 3. Christmas Tree Bowling
Set up plastic bottles decorated as mini Christmas trees and bowl them over with a soft ball. It’s like creating a winter wonderland bowling alley in your living room. You can find more red and green Christmas tree inspiration to match your holiday decor.
4. 4. Snowball Toss
Use white pom-poms or rolled-up socks as ‘snowballs’ to toss into buckets. It’s a fun way to bring the outdoors in, minus the cold!
5. 5. Pin the Nose on Rudolph
Blindfolded, try to place Rudolph’s red nose in the right spot. This game is a hit with kids and adults alike, and never fails to amuse!
6. 6. Saran Wrap Ball Game
Unwrap a giant ball of saran wrap filled with goodies, but only while wearing oven mitts. This game is a staple at our house, and it’s always a race against time!
7. 7. Gift Wrap Relay
Race to wrap oddly shaped items using limited supplies—hilarity guaranteed! This game always brings out the creative genius in my guests.
8. 8. Holiday Scavenger Hunt
Create a list of holiday-themed items for guests to find around the house. This adds a layer of excitement to our gatherings, especially with kids involved.
